Perfect for reading in the pool or at the beach, August 4, 2009
This review is from: OCTOVO Splash Proof Case (Fits 6" Display, 2nd Generation Kindle) - Red (Electronics)
This should not be your first Kindle case -- it isn't what you need to protect the Kindle from bumps in a purse and it does make it harder to use the buttons on the Kindle. However if you need a case for reading in the pool, beach or bath tub, this is a great choice. I bought mine just before a beach trip. I spent several hours sitting in the pool, reading my Kindle. I also took the Kindle on to the beach in this. It is a waterproof sleeve that fits your Kindle quite tightly and protects it. I wouldn't immerse the Kindle in water in this but it did protect the Kindle from splashes, sand and sun screen. The clear plastic is easy to read through. The case shows you where the Next Page, Prev Page and Home buttons are. The Next Page and Prev Page buttons worked very well through the case. However the cursor button and on/off switch were a little harder to maneuver. I was able to move them but not as easily. Therefore, it doesn't work as well for reading a newspaper where I wanted to switch from one article to another with the 5-way cursor. For book reading, where you typically only use the Next Page button, it works really well. My recommendation is that you understand what you want this case for. If it's for protecting the Kindle during typical beach reading, go for it.

As advertised, July 5, 2009
This review is from: OCTOVO Splash Proof Case (Fits 6" Display, 2nd Generation Kindle) - Red (Electronics)
What I like about the case is that it allows operation of the Kindle DX while it's in the case and doesn't add weight or thickness to the Kindle. This case does what it says, "Splash Proof". If you want a protective cover that you can read through that will prevent damage if someone spills something on you or if it starts to rain, then this is a good option. I found it a bit tricky at first to get used to operating the five direction mouse with the case on but I think I have mastered it! From reading some other reviews, I had no problems in getting the Kindle DX in and out of the case. I was looking for a protective case at a reasonable price. So this does the job!
